Job Description

We are seeking a dedicated and experienced Dietician for an acute inpatients role in Wales. This locum position is ongoing and requires recent experience in enteral feeding. The initial contract is for two weeks, with the possibility of extension based on performance and departmental needs.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ide nutritional assessments and interventions for acute inpatients.
  • Develop and implement enteral feeding plans.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to ensure comprehensive patient care.
  • Monitor and evaluate patient progress, adjusting care plans as necessary.
  • Educate patients and their families on nutritional needs and healthy eating habits.
Requirements
  • Registered Dietician with relevant qualifications.
  • Band 6-7 experience in a clinical setting.
  • Recent experience in enteral feeding is essential.
  • Strong communication and teamwork skills.
  • Ability to work independently and manage a caseload effectively.
